你查询的IP:[118.89.204.212]  地理位置:中国–上海–上海

最新查询202.96.186.126 220.252.177.69 120.128.223.63 119.84.228.187 119.32.174.230 124.160.218.82 220.231.16.149 203.89.103.226 125.169.151.46 118.89.204.212 119.4.45.108 125.169.245.192 124.200.98.133 124.72.118.226 125.104.34.137 211.64.21.230 220.101.192.169 123.196.12.240 210.78.200.32 119.144.253.38 123.108.208.240 120.94.231.120 203.196.181.184 203.100.96.6 61.4.80.20 119.40.43.197 203.207.128.58 210.185.192.68 61.232.138.76 120.92.164.5 202.92.252.142